Are you using music generated with SPCtoMML? If so, the resulting .txt file won't load the original samples, which causes the sound effects to sound glitchy.

To fix it (note that it won't work 100% of the time!), go to the #samples section, and add #optimized inside, like this:

Code
#samples
{
	#optimized
	"sample_00.brr"	$FF $F0 $80 $04 $00	; @30
}


If you get an ARAM error, it might still be possible to insert the music, but it will require individual testing/editing.

Also, just in case, make sure every sample ends with a ! in your Addmusic_sample groups.txt file like in the image below; I remember experiencing issues with the original samples being replaced randomly, and that was the only way of fixing it. It does have some side effects, but I think they don't affect the average user (only porters, basically).

So we've figured out the problem is that the sample groups do not load the SFX samples so we get garbled sound when doing anything that triggers a sound.

The solution is to determine which sound effects you need in your level and remove the ones you won't need. My understanding is that you don't really need @14, @17, @21 so those can go if you need space.

Here's another thread containing a list of sound effect samples and which .brr file they live in. This will be helpful in figuring out which sample files you can cut in your level based on the song.
